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y
A form of psychotherapy that treats problems by modifying dysfunctional emotions, behaviors, and thoughts.
Cluster C
A category within the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, referring to personality disorders characterized by anxious and fearful behavior.
DSM-5
The fifth edition of the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, a publication by the American Psychiatric Association that classifies and provides criteria for mental disorders.
